If you don't buy it, it won't be in the house for you to eat. That may be a bit extreme, so you could also try putting it away in a place that's not very easily accessible. For example, if you stash it on top of your cabinets or far to the back on the top of your fridge, you'll probably need a step ladder to get to it. It helps to cut down on the impulse snacking, but you can still periodically have some if you REALLY want it bad enough (just be sure to put away the ladder, etc. once you're done!). Try to keep healthier snacks in the fridge...I usually prefer cut-up celery or baby carrots, but I suppose any fruit or vege will work just fine.

Do a little research, and find some snacks that are healthy that you ACTUALLY enjoy! Trust me, they do exist.

What about popcorn? Air-popped (without oil or butter) is a very smart snack choice -- or microwave popcorn that says 94% fat free. It's also full of fiber and very filling.

What about fruit? I always forget about how much I love apples when I haven't had them in awhile.

Pick out your favorite healthy snacks and stock up -- so when you're munchy they're around, and you can pass on the bad stuff.
